How does a transformer work?
transfer energy from
one alternating current circuit to another.
Transfer may involve an isolation of, an
increase or a decrease in voltage, but,
FREQUENCY WILL REMAIN THE SAME.
Does a transformer have any moving parts?
No
What are the 3 elements of a Transformer
Primary Side
Core
Secondary Side
What are 3 classifications of Transformers
Isolations Transformer
Auto Transformer
Current Transformer
